  1. For a ray of light to suffer total internal reflection it has to pass from :









  1. View Hint View Answer Discuss in Forum

    Total internal reflection is an optical phenomenon that happens when a ray of light strikes a medium boundary at an angle larger than a particular critical angle with respect to the normal to the surface. This can only occur where light travels from a medium with a higher [n1=higher refractive index] to one with a lower refractive index [n2=lower refractive index]. Total internal reflection can be seen at the air-water boundary.

  1. A water tank appears shallower when it is viewed from top due to









  1. View Hint View Answer Discuss in Forum

    This phenomenon is because of refraction of light. The lines of sight intersect at a higher position than where the actual rays originated. This causes the water to appear shallower than it really is. The depth that the water appears to be when viewed from above is known as the apparent depth.

  1. The Newton’s First Law is also called as









  1. View Hint View Answer Discuss in Forum

    According to Newton’s first law, an object that is at rest will stay at rest unless an unbalanced force acts upon it and an object that is in motion will not change its velocity unless an unbalanced force acts upon it. So this law is known as the law of inertia.

  1. Ozone layer above the surface of Earth provides a shield against









  1. View Hint View Answer Discuss in Forum

    The Ozone layer absorbs 97–99% of the Sun’s medium-frequency ultraviolet light (from about 200 nm to 315 nm wavelength), which potentially damages exposed life forms on Earth.
